Croyde village dates back to the 17th Century, giving the village much of its picturesque and old world charm.

A wide sheltered bay with a long broad sweep of dunes and golden sands provide safe bathing and excellent surfing. The main beach is well kept and patrolled by lifeguards in the summer months.

The adjoining National Trust land and the immediate coastline provides delightful walking with excellent views. Cycling, horse riding, golf and tennis are all available locally with easy access from our cottages. There is a wide variety of pubs and restaurants in Croyde village, all providing extensive menus and catering for children too.
